A bi-directional communication system comprising a base apparatus and a display apparatus. The display apparatus is a portable liquid crystal display for viewing video programs and browsing the internet. The base apparatus contains a television turner for receiving broadcast signals and wirelessly transmits programming to the display apparatus. An infrared remote control device connected to the base apparatus is used to control various external input-devices (e.g., a VCR or DVD player). Control menus for the base apparatus and the external input device can be displayed on the display apparatus. The display apparatus contains a touch screen, so that a user can select operational commands for controlling the base apparatus and external input devices. The display apparatus wirelessly transmits selected operational commands to the base apparatus, which then retransmits the commands to the appropriate external input device using the infrared remote control device.
